Is the Tascam showing as the only audio device? 
What other audio devices or drivers have you installed. 
Asio4all and Creative as example can cause this to happen. 
Uninstall and/or disable all other audio drivers including HDMI audio in device manager.

And you should be using Driver 2.00 released in November. The seem to have changed the driver to a combo pack like Focusrite does. You get the driver and the control panel update in one download. 
 
You need to follow install direction very carefully when doing firmware updates.
 
And if it's like my Tascam don't turn the unit on or plug in the usb cable until it tells you during driver installation or it won't work.
